88问答网
所有问题
当前搜索:
java中static方法
请问
java
语言中的
static
的用法
答:
1)static方法
static方法一般称作静态方法
,由于静态方法不依赖于任何对象就可以进行访问,因此对于静态方法来说,是没有this的,因为它不依附于任何对象,既然都没有对象,就谈不上this了。并且由于这个特性,在静态方法中不能访问类的非静态成员变量和非静态成员方法,因为非静态成员方法/变量都是必须依赖...
java中static
的用法
答:
1.静态方法
通常,在一个类中定义一个方法为static,那就是说,无需本类的对象即可调用此方法 声明为static的方法有以下几条限制:·它们仅能调用其他的static 方法。·它们只能访问static数据。·它们不能以任何方式引用this 或super。class Simple { staticvoid go() { System.out.println("Welcome"...
java中Static
为什么不能修饰abstract的
方法
?
答:
Java的static静态方法是属于整个类的类方法
。不用static修饰符限定的方法,是属于某个具体类对象的方法。static方法使用特点如下:\x0d\x0a\x0d\x0a (1)引用这个方法时,可以使用对象名做前缀,也可以使用类名做前缀;\x0d\x0a\x0d\x0a (2)static方法不能被覆盖,也就是说,这个类的...
如何使用
static
修饰
java中
的
方法
或者类?
答:
选择答案A,
定义一个类域或类方法,应该使用static作为修饰符
。类域就是定义在类里面的变量,而且作用于的范围应该属于这一个类本身,类方法就是定义在类中的方法。一个类应该有它本身的属性,例如一个人类,它可能有姓名,年龄,学历,身高,如果这些属性用static那么这些属性的作用域将是整个类,而人...
java中static
作用详解
答:
static表示“全局”或者“静态”的意思,用来修饰成员变量和成员方法
,也可以形成静态static代码块,但是Java语言中没有全局变量的概念。被static修饰的成员变量和成员方法独立于该类的任何对象。也就是说,它不依赖类特定的实例,被类的所有实例共享。只要这个类被加载,Java虚拟机就能根据类名在运行时数据...
在
java中
为什么要把main方法定义为一个
static方法
答:
1、首先介绍一下
static
这个修饰符 在类中,变量的前面有修饰符static称为静态变量(类变量),
方法
的前面有修饰符static称为静态方法(类方法)。静态方法和静态变量是属于某一个类,而不属于类的对象。2、如果一个方法没有用static来修饰的话就说明这是一个成员方法,只能通过对象来调用这个方法 3、在...
java中
什么时候该用
static
修饰
方法
?有什么好处或者坏处?
答:
比如 person这个类里面有一个
方法
public
static
add(){} 那么可以直接用person类调用 person.add();当然也可以用下面的方法先出一个对象在调用也是可以 如果这个方法前面没有static 比如 public add(){} 那么先要person p=new person();然后用p.add();类加载器在加载这个类的时候就已经实例化了...
java中Static
为什么不能修饰abstract的
方法
答:
因为
static 方法
是类方法,它是不允许子类覆写,而abstract方法是没有实现的方法,是必须由子类来覆写的。如果可以这样的话,那岂不矛盾?static修饰的方法会有具体的实现,而abstract肯定没有具体的实现,两个完全冲突的修饰关键词 怎么可能会放在一起使用呢?
java中
为什么要把main方法定义为一个
static方法
答:
(1)在类中,变量的前面有修饰符
static
称为静态变量(类变量),
方法
的前面有修饰符static称为静态方法(类方法)。静态方法和静态变量是属于某一个类,而不属于类的对象。(2)静态方法和静态变量的引用直接通过类名引用。例如:类Point中有个 static int x;类变量,我们要引用它:Point.x=89;(3...
java中
的
方法
,
static
代表什么?啥时候用?
答:
class A{ public
static
void staticMethod(){} public void nonStaticMethod(){} } 1.当要调用staticMethod(),可以有两种方式 第一:A.staticMethod();第二:A a =new A() ;a.staticMethod();2. 对nonStaticMethod(){},只有一种方式 A a =new A() ; //必须用new创建对象 a.non...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
java类中static方法
java中static的基本用法
java静态static代码
java中的static关键字
java静态static
java中静态的关键字
接口中的static方法
java的static的深入理解
java函数传参